Developing Idea to Sample - The Tabletop Game Building Procedure

The path from a simple thought to a tangible tabletop game is a involved and exciting process. It typically begins with brainstorming – a initial exploration of themes, gameplay and target demographics. Following this, a core loop is created, essentially how the experience unfolds. This often involves multiple iterations and responses from playtesters. Then comes the design of a basic sample, often using simple components and placeholder art. Such initial version is reviewed extensively, with guidelines being layout modified based on participant interaction. Further iterations build upon this base, gradually changing the thought into a polished tabletop game ready for release.

A Chronicle of Card Games: History & Modern Creation

Tracing its roots to ancient China , card games boast a lengthy evolution. The initial forms often involved tiles used for strategic play, gradually developing into what we recognize today. The spread of movable type in Europe during the 15th age was pivotal , enabling the widespread creation of playing cards and sparking their popularity across the continent. Over time , various distinct games arose, like whist , each impacting the world of card play. Modern card game design now incorporates sophisticated rules and themes , reaching a diverse range of participants . Consider that digital platforms have also transformed card games, providing new avenues for engagement.
